            QUESTION

            add dns records for unfamilliar registrar
            Asked 2021-Jun-05 at 13:55

            I am trying to add a DNS TXT record to my domain that i bought, yet the company I bought it from doesn't have an option to add DNS records in their user interface..

            Is there a way I can add records using cmd or an external software?

            My domain is found in the WhoIs system and the registrar information is the following:

            registrar name: Peligon Ltd

            registrar info: http://www.webline.co.il/

            I need it to approve my domain from firebase

            ...

            ANSWER

            Answered 2021-Jun-05 at 13:55

            Your best bet is to point your domain nameservers to Cloudflare. Create a free account on Cloudflare and add your domain. You will be given two nameservers that will need to be configured by the registrar. Even if there's no UI, they should still be able to configure this on their end or at worst go to the parent registrar and get them to do it. This process can take time but it's worth it in the long run.

            Once the whole process completed (can take up to 48hrs for any nameservers or DNS changes, sometimes longer for small registrars whi are not very active), you will have full access to manage all DNS aspect of your domain. All DNS records will be in your total control. You will only need to deal with the registrar for your domain renewal.

            When using Cloudflare, you don't need to turn on the orange cloud - it's just good to have but if you only need to manage DNS, you can turn that off and start managing it right away.

            Source https://stackoverflow.com/questions/67689918
